The Broader Issue of Online Privacy

The Lucyalana OnlyFans leak allegations shine a harsh light on a much larger problem: online privacy. In today's digital world, our lives are increasingly lived online. We share photos, videos, thoughts, and personal information on social media platforms, messaging apps, and various websites. While this connectivity offers many benefits, it also creates significant privacy risks. The internet is not always a safe space, and our digital footprints can be easily tracked, shared, and misused. This is why understanding and protecting our online privacy is more important than ever. One of the biggest challenges is the sheer amount of data that is collected about us. Companies collect data on our browsing habits, purchasing patterns, social interactions, and even our location. This data can be used for targeted advertising, but it can also be vulnerable to breaches and leaks. When our personal information falls into the wrong hands, it can lead to identity theft, financial fraud, and other serious consequences. Moreover, the line between what is considered public and private is becoming increasingly blurred. What we share on social media can be easily copied, reposted, and spread without our consent. This is particularly concerning for creators on platforms like OnlyFans, where their livelihood depends on the privacy of their content. Leaks not only violate their trust but also undermine their ability to earn a living. The lack of strong legal frameworks to protect online privacy is another significant issue. While some countries have implemented data protection laws, enforcement can be challenging, and these laws often struggle to keep pace with technological advancements. This creates a legal vacuum where individuals are left vulnerable to privacy violations. Furthermore, there is a culture of normalization around online surveillance and data collection. Many people are unaware of the extent to which their data is being collected and how it is being used. This lack of awareness can lead to apathy and a willingness to trade privacy for convenience. To address these issues, we need a multi-faceted approach. This includes strengthening data protection laws, educating individuals about online privacy risks, and holding companies accountable for data breaches. We also need to foster a culture of respect for privacy, where individuals understand the importance of controlling their personal information and are empowered to protect it. Ultimately, protecting online privacy is not just about protecting individuals; it's about safeguarding our democracy and ensuring that the internet remains a platform for free expression and creativity. For platforms like OnlyFans, it's crucial to have robust systems in place to prevent leaks and quickly address them when they happen. This means investing in security measures, monitoring for leaked content, and taking swift action against users who violate the terms of service. They should also provide resources and support for creators who are victims of leaks, including legal assistance and counseling services. But platforms can't do it alone. Lawmakers need to step up and create stronger legal frameworks to protect online privacy and hold perpetrators of leaks accountable. This includes enacting laws that criminalize the sharing of non-consensual intimate images and provide victims with clear legal recourse. International cooperation is also essential, as leaks often cross borders and require coordinated efforts to investigate and prosecute offenders. Education is another key piece of the puzzle. We need to educate ourselves and others about the importance of online privacy, consent, and ethical consumption. This includes teaching young people about responsible online behavior and the potential consequences of their actions. We can also support organizations that are working to promote online safety and advocate for stronger privacy protections.
